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Raleigh Hills, OR

The cost of Water Heater Burst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Raleigh Hills, OR.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ate today!

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Sanitizing and dis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Emergency response and assessment $200 – $1,000 Severity of damage and equipment needed
Structural drying and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Content cleaning and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and will work with you to create a customized plan to meet your needs and budget. Get a free estimate today!

Q: What causes water heater bursts?

A: Water heater bursts are often caused by a combination of factors, including corrosion, mineral buildup, and wear and tear. Regular maintenance is key to preventing water heater bursts!
